Webbervilla, LLC is conveniently located at 400 W Grand River Ave, Webberville, MI 48892, USA. This address places the manufactured home community in the charming village of Webberville, Michigan. Webberville offers a harmonious blend of rural charm and modern conveniences, making it an appealing destination for Michigan residents seeking a balanced lifestyle.
The community's location on West Grand River Avenue provides easy access to local amenities and major transportation routes. Webberville itself is strategically situated between two larger Michigan cities, Lansing (the state capital) and Brighton, and is located right off I-96 and along M-43. This excellent highway access ensures convenient commutes to diverse employment hubs, extensive shopping centers, dining establishments, and entertainment venues across Central Michigan and beyond. For instance, the popular Factory Outlet Mall is just minutes away, offering a broader retail experience.
Within Webberville, residents can enjoy a variety of local amenities. The charming downtown area features several restaurants, including Noah's Nook, known for its homestyle breakfast and lunch, and Mitchell's Pub & Grill. Essential services like Dollar General and local shops such as Webberville Feed & Grain Co. and the Village Drug Shop contribute to the community's self-sufficiency. For outdoor enthusiasts, Steven & Ruth Simmons Memorial Park, with its pond, walking path, and playground, offers a tranquil escape, while the Oak Lane Golf Course provides an 18-hole public green for golfers.
Despite its peaceful country setting, Webberville maintains connectivity. The Capital Area Transportation Authority (CATA) operates a bus route providing weekday service to downtown Lansing, offering a convenient option for commuters. Jun 17, 2022 · joy brockRent is decent however the owner is price gouging on the water bill. We are charged 50 dollars a month in connection fees alone. My bill is over 100/mon which is over five times what it's been anywhere else. I will agree, however, that there have been upgrades to the park lately and it is looking better. It it is also a quiet place to live which I do appreciate.
